>> Sendmail listens on port 25, Apache listens on port 80, ftpd listens on
>> port 21, telnetd listens on port 23. You must take positive steps to make
>> these daemons listen on alternate ports. It may be a config file change or
>> it may involve editing a Makefile or the source code and recompiling. They
>> will each listen on their default port unless you somehow tell them
>> otherwise.
